#cb0949 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b0949 is composed of 79.6% red, 3.5%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.6% magenta, 64%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 340.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 41.6%. #cb0949 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1292 with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#cb0949 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cb0949 has RGB values of R:203, G:9,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.64,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13306185.

Hex triplet cb0949 #cb0949
RGB Decimal 203, 9, 73 rgb(203,9,73)
RGB Percent 79.6, 3.5, 28.6 rgb(79.6%,3.5%,28.6%)
CMYK 0, 96, 64, 20
HSL 340.2°, 91.5, 41.6 hsl(340.2,91.5%,41.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 340.2°, 95.6, 79.6
Web Safe cc0033 #cc0033
CIE-LAB 43.325, 68.574, 20.229
XYZ 25.93, 13.376, 7.52
xyY 0.554, 0.286, 13.376
CIE-LCH 43.325, 71.495, 16.435
CIE-LUV 43.325, 123.057, 8.384
Hunter-Lab 36.573, 62.551, 13.411
Binary 11001011, 00001001, 01001001

Shades and Tints of #cb0949

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0105 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.
